We’re looking for a Global Head of Corporate Brand to define and drive the strategic brand direction for a growing international healthcare organisation. This is a rare opportunity to lead the development of a global brand identity at a pivotal moment of transformation. The business operates in over 100 markets and is on a bold growth journey across innovation, digital health, and specialised care.

The role reports to the Chief Communications & Public Affairs Officer and works as part of the global leadership team. It requires a creative and strategic brand leader who can shape corporate storytelling, strengthen reputation, and bring a unified brand to life across global audiences.

Key Responsibilities:

  • Lead the creation and execution of a global corporate brand strategy aligned with business growth and purpose
  • Define and manage visual and verbal brand identity, tone of voice, and expression across all touchpoints
  • Build and maintain brand governance tools including a global brand book, templates, and digital assets
  • Oversee corporate websites and ensure digital platforms align with brand values and messaging
  • Develop and launch high-impact brand campaigns in collaboration with regional teams
  • Manage relationships with external creative and design agencies
  • Measure and optimise brand awareness, engagement, and reputation KPIs
  • Act as brand guardian to ensure consistency across internal and external communications

What We’re Looking For:

  • +8 years of experience in brand management, communications, or marketing within global organisations
  • Demonstrated ability to build and scale brand identity across multiple markets
  • Proven experience in leading integrated brand campaigns across paid, owned, and earned channels
  • Strategic thinking combined with hands-on creativity and a strong sense of ownership
  • Excellent stakeholder management and cross-functional collaboration skills
  • Experience working in fast-paced, matrixed environments
  • Fluency in English; Italian is a plus

This is a unique opportunity for a brand leader who wants to make an impact on a global scale. You’ll be joining an ambitious, purpose-driven organisation at a key point in its journey—helping shape how the business is seen by the world and what it stands for.

If you’re interested in this opportunity and feel your experience is a strong match, please get in touch with us by sending your CV and availability to camillec@hansonsearch.com. Only shortlisted candidates will be contacted.

Hanson Search is a leading talent advisory and executive search consultancy with consultants based across the UAE, UK, USA, and Europe. We specialise in business-critical roles that drive revenue, reputation, and risk, with dedicated teams in Communications, Government Relations, Financial Communications, Public Affairs, Marketing, Digital Marketing, Sustainability, Investor Relations and C-Suite recruitment. Please click here to find out about more about Hanson Search.

We are committed to equality of opportunity for all.  You can access our Diversity and Inclusion Policy here.

Apply now

Upload your CV/resume or any other relevant file. Max. file size: 2 MB.
I consent to storing and processing my personal data as outlined on the 'How Hanson Search manages and uses your personal data' page.

Senior Consultant, Communications, Europe

Camille Chevallier

Camille Chevallier: Having started her career as a comms professional, Camille spent 20 years in senior roles within leading agencies and in-house (Publicis, TBWA, MulenLowe, Eurostar, Expedia) across Europe, before bringing her in-depth knowledge to the recruitment industry at Hanson...

Next